Average Bathroom Cost in a Mediterranean Custom Home
Bathroom costs are typically divided into three categories:
- Standard guest bathroom: $12,000–$25,000
- Luxury full bathroom: $25,000–$45,000
- High-end master bathroom suite: $45,000–$100,000+
For a 2,500-square-foot Mediterranean custom home with three or four bathrooms, homeowners often invest between $70,000 and $180,000 in total bathroom construction and finishes.
Luxury Mediterranean homes frequently exceed these estimates due to premium imported materials, handcrafted details, and custom cabinetry.
Factors That Influence Bathroom Costs
Several elements determine the final budget of each bathroom.
Bathroom Size
Larger bathrooms require more flooring, wall tile, plumbing fixtures, cabinetry, lighting, and labor.
Typical sizes include:
- Powder room: 20–30 square feet
- Guest bathroom: 40–70 square feet
- Standard full bathroom: 60–90 square feet
- Luxury primary bathroom: 150–300+ square feet
As bathroom size increases, material and labor expenses rise accordingly.
Plumbing Installation
Plumbing represents one of the biggest construction costs.
Typical plumbing expenses include:
- Water supply lines
- Drain systems
- Vent piping
- Shower plumbing
- Tub installation
- Toilet connections
- Double vanity plumbing
Estimated plumbing costs:
- Simple bathroom: $2,500–$5,000
- Luxury bathroom: $5,000–$12,000
Moving plumbing locations after the design phase can dramatically increase labor costs.
Luxury Mediterranean Bathroom Materials
Mediterranean homes are known for natural textures and timeless finishes. Material choices significantly influence both appearance and budget.
Popular flooring options include:
- Travertine
- Marble
- Limestone
- Porcelain tile
- Terracotta tile
Estimated flooring costs:
- Ceramic tile: $5–$12 per square foot
- Porcelain tile: $8–$18 per square foot
- Travertine: $12–$25 per square foot
- Marble: $18–$40+ per square foot
Natural stone requires sealing and professional installation but delivers the authentic Mediterranean aesthetic many homeowners desire.
Shower Costs
Luxury walk-in showers are often the centerpiece of Mediterranean bathrooms.
Typical features include:
- Frameless glass enclosure
- Rainfall showerhead
- Body sprays
- Built-in bench
- Recessed niches
- Decorative tile accents
- Stone flooring
Estimated costs:
- Standard tiled shower: $4,000–$8,000
- Luxury custom shower: $10,000–$20,000+
Steam shower systems can add another $3,000–$8,000.
Bathtub Costs
Freestanding soaking tubs remain one of the defining features of luxury Mediterranean master bathrooms.
Popular choices include:
- Acrylic soaking tubs
- Cast iron tubs
- Stone resin tubs
- Copper tubs
- Natural stone tubs
Estimated costs:
- Basic soaking tub: $800–$2,000
- Premium freestanding tub: $2,500–$6,000
- Luxury stone tub: $6,000–$15,000+
Installation costs vary depending on plumbing complexity and structural requirements.
Vanity and Cabinet Costs
Custom cabinetry enhances both storage and visual appeal.
Mediterranean-style vanities often feature:
- Solid wood construction
- Distressed finishes
- Decorative moldings
- Furniture-style legs
- Stone countertops
- Custom hardware
Estimated costs:
- Stock vanity: $500–$2,000
- Semi-custom vanity: $2,000–$5,000
- Custom luxury vanity: $5,000–$12,000+
Double vanities naturally cost more but provide added convenience in primary bathrooms.
Countertop Costs
Natural stone remains the preferred choice for Mediterranean bathrooms.
Popular countertop materials include:
- Marble
- Quartz
- Granite
- Quartzite
- Travertine
Average installed prices:
- Granite: $60–$120 per square foot
- Quartz: $70–$150 per square foot
- Marble: $90–$200 per square foot
- Quartzite: $100–$250 per square foot
Premium edge profiles and integrated sinks increase the final cost.
Tile Installation Costs
Mediterranean bathrooms often showcase extensive tile work.
Common applications include:
- Floors
- Shower walls
- Accent niches
- Backsplashes
- Decorative mosaics
Installation costs generally range from:
- Basic tile installation: $8–$15 per square foot
- Premium tile installation: $15–$35 per square foot
- Intricate mosaic installation: $30–$60+ per square foot
Hand-painted ceramic tiles and imported Spanish designs are especially popular in Mediterranean homes.
Bathroom Fixture Costs
Quality fixtures contribute to both functionality and style.
Typical fixture costs include:
- Toilet: $300–$2,000
- Sink: $250–$1,500
- Faucets: $200–$1,200
- Shower fixtures: $600–$4,000
- Towel bars and accessories: $200–$1,000
Designer brands often command higher prices due to premium finishes and craftsmanship.
Lighting Costs
Proper lighting creates warmth while highlighting architectural details.
Common lighting includes:
- Recessed LED lights
- Decorative sconces
- Pendant lighting
- Chandeliers
- Mirror lighting
- Accent lighting
Estimated lighting costs:
- Basic installation: $800–$2,000
- Luxury lighting package: $3,000–$8,000
Dimmer controls and layered lighting enhance comfort and ambiance.
Heated Flooring
Radiant heated floors have become increasingly popular in luxury homes.
Benefits include:
- Improved comfort
- Even heat distribution
- Energy efficiency
- Increased home value
Estimated costs:
- Electric radiant floor: $10–$20 per square foot
- Hydronic system: $15–$30 per square foot
Although optional, heated flooring adds a touch of everyday luxury.
Mirrors and Glass
Large custom mirrors visually expand bathrooms while increasing natural light.
Costs include:
- Standard mirror: $150–$500
- Custom framed mirror: $500–$2,000
- Backlit LED mirror: $800–$3,000
Frameless shower glass typically costs:
- $1,200–$4,000 depending on size and thickness.
Ventilation and Waterproofing
Proper moisture control protects your investment.
Essential components include:
- Exhaust fans
- Waterproof membranes
- Vapor barriers
- Mold-resistant drywall
- Shower waterproofing systems
Budget approximately:
- Ventilation: $300–$1,000
- Waterproofing: $1,000–$3,000
These systems help prevent long-term structural damage and costly repairs.
Labor Costs
Luxury Mediterranean bathrooms require skilled professionals.
Labor may account for 40%–60% of the total project cost.
Trades typically include:
- Plumbers
- Electricians
- Tile installers
- Carpenters
- Cabinet makers
- Painters
- Glass installers
- Stone fabricators
Hiring experienced contractors ensures high-quality workmanship, especially when working with natural stone and custom finishes.

Tips for Managing Bathroom Costs
A beautiful Mediterranean bathroom doesn’t necessarily require the highest-end materials everywhere. Consider these budgeting strategies:
- Prioritize quality for fixtures and waterproofing.
- Use porcelain tiles that mimic natural stone to reduce costs.
- Keep plumbing layouts simple to avoid expensive relocations.
- Mix premium materials with more affordable finishes for balance.
- Invest in durable cabinetry and countertops that will last for decades.
- Request detailed estimates from multiple custom home builders before making final decisions.
Balancing luxury and practicality can help maximize value while staying within budget.
